11/11/2008Save Garnock Pool! Sign a petition now
K.A Leisure have put forward a proposal to cut opening times at Garnock Pool by 25 hours per week, they intend to reduce the staffing levels.
I believe this could be the first step to the closure of this important part of the community! Please sign petitions in your local shops.
I've started a page for the Save Garnock Pool petition where you can find a form to print out, fill with signatures and return to Katy Clark MP.
